Solve for b:
4b - 5 < 7 - 7b

55% Answer Correctly
b < 1\(\frac{1}{11}\)
b < 8
b < 1\(\frac{1}{3}\)
b < -1\(\frac{1}{7}\)

Solution

To solve this equation, repeatedly do the same thing to both sides of the equation until the variable is isolated on one side of the < sign and the answer on the other.

4b - 5 < 7 - 7b
4b < 7 - 7b + 5
4b + 7b < 7 + 5
11b < 12
b < \( \frac{12}{11} \)
b < 1\(\frac{1}{11}\)

If the length of AB equals the length of BD, point B __________ this line segment.

45% Answer Correctly

midpoints

intersects

trisects

bisects


Solution

A line segment is a portion of a line with a measurable length. The midpoint of a line segment is the point exactly halfway between the endpoints. The midpoint bisects (cuts in half) the line segment.

On this circle, a line segment connecting point A to point D is called:

46% Answer Correctly

chord

circumference

diameter

radius


Solution

A circle is a figure in which each point around its perimeter is an equal distance from the center. The radius of a circle is the distance between the center and any point along its perimeter. A chord is a line segment that connects any two points along its perimeter. The diameter of a circle is the length of a chord that passes through the center of the circle and equals twice the circle's radius (2r).

Solve for y:
y2 - 4 = 0

58% Answer Correctly
4 or -1
2 or -2
8 or -2
-9 or -9

Solution

The first step to solve a quadratic equation that's set to zero is to factor the quadratic equation:

y2 - 4 = 0
(y - 2)(y + 2) = 0

For this expression to be true, the left side of the expression must equal zero. Therefore, either (y - 2) or (y + 2) must equal zero:

If (y - 2) = 0, y must equal 2
If (y + 2) = 0, y must equal -2

So the solution is that y = 2 or -2
